Understanding the House Edge in European vs American Roulette

When developing a roulette strategy, the number one and most crucial factor to count is the domiciliate edge, which varies significantly between the two main versions of the title. European roulette, with its single cipher pocket, offers a house edge of just 2.70%, making it the more favourable alternative for players in the UK. In contrast, American roulette features both a single zero and a double zero, which pushes the put up inch up to 5.26%. This difference may seem small, but over time it has a substantial impact on your bankroll. For instance, if you were to place £100 worth of bets on European roulette, the expected loss is only £2.70, whereas on American roulette it would be £5.26. Therefore, any beginner strategy should prioritise playing European or French roulette over American variants whenever possible. French roulette further improves the odds with the ‘La Partage’ or ‘En Prison’ rules, which return half the bet on even-money wagers when the ball lands on zero, effectively reducing the house edge to 1.35% on those bets. This makes Gallic roulette the best choice for strategic play, especially for those focusing on exterior bets like cherry/black or unpaired/even.

Betting Systems: Martingale, Fibonacci, and D’Alembert

Many players twist to betting systems as part of their roulette strategy, but it is essential to understand their mechanics and limitations. The Martingale system is one of the most popular: you double your bet after every loss, aiming to recover all previous losses with a single win. For instance, starting with a £1 place a bet on red, if you lose, you stake £2, then £4, and so on. When you eventually win, you recoup the entire sequence and gain a profit equal to the original stake. Nevertheless, this system requires a substantial bankroll and is risky because table limits or a long losing streak can quickly expel your funds. The Fibonacci system of rules is more conservative, using a sequence where each bet is the sum of the previous two (1, 1, 2, 3, 5, 8…). After a loss, you move ane stone’s throw forwards; after a win, you move two steps back. This reduces the hurrying at which bets escalate, making it slightly safer than Martingale. The D’Alembert system of rules is even gentler, increasing the bet by one unit after a loss and decreasing by unity after a win. It is ideal for even-money bets and players with a special bankroll. None of these systems change the underlying put up edge, but they can help structure your betting and manage your bankroll effectively. The tonality is to go under strict limits and never tag losses beyond your predetermined threshold.

Practical Bankroll Management for Roulette Players

Effective balance management is the cornerstone of any successful roulette strategy, peculiarly for beginners. Before you begin playing, adjudicate on a fixed amount of money you are willing to danger and never exceed it. This should be an amount you can afford to lose without affecting your day-to-day life. A common passport is to allocate no thomas more than 5% of your sum up bankroll to any single session. For even-money bets, a ripe rule of thumb is to have enough for leastways 20 bets to withstand short-term variance. For instance, if your session bankroll is £100, your base bet should be around £5. This ensures you can survive a losing streak without being wiped out quickly. Additionally, set win goals and loss limits. For instance, if you double your session bankroll, consider cashing out and stopping. Similarly, if you lose 50% of your session balance, walk away. This correction prevents emotional decision-making and helps you enjoy the offering responsibly. Remember that roulette is a game of chance, and no strategy can promise consistent wins, but proper bankroll management maximises your playing time and entertainment value.

What is the difference between European, American, and French roulette?

European roulette has a single cypher (37 pockets) giving a house border of 2.70%. American roulette has an extra double cypher (38 pockets) rearing the put up edge to 5.26%. French roulette uses the same wheel as European but includes special rules like ‘La Partage’ and ‘En Prison’, which can lower the put up edge to 1.35% on even-money bets.

What are the top bets for beginners in roulette?

Beginners should stick to even-money out of doors bets like red/black, odd/even out, or high/low, which provide nearly 50% win chances. These bets have the lowest house edge, especially in French roulette with the La Partage decree.

How does the house edge affect my chances of winning?

The house inch represents the casino’s mathematical advantage over players. For example, European roulette’s 2.70% edge means you lose an average of £2.70 for every £100 wagered over the long term. Higher edges, like American’s 5.26%, reduce your expected take back.

What is RTP in roulette and why does it matter?

RTP (Return to Player) is the theoretical percent of wagered money a game pays back over time. European roulette has an RTP of 97.30%, while American roulette is 94.74%. Higher RTP means better long-term value for players.

Can I use a strategy to beat roulette consistently?

No strategy can master the house edge in the long run, as apiece spin is independent. Systems ilk Martingale can lead to short-term wins but risk large losses due to table limits and bankroll constraints. Focus on setting loss limits and playing for fun.
